Muscatel
Revision as of 09:28, 19 November 2011 by Spider of Destiny (talk | contribs)
Muscatel is a star in the One Size Fits All universe. It's a reference to Muscatel, California.
Muscatel is a star in the One Size Fits All universe. It's a reference to Muscatel, California.